And while I’ll miss summer dearly, I’m ready to revamp my makeup and wear those warm and rusty shades I lust over. So, I’ve picked out the top 5 items that have me itching for the leaves to change.
- NYX Ultimate Edit in Wam Neutrals – I just cracked open this palette for the first time a few weeks ago, and I swear, I could smell cloves and cinnamon in the air. The colour story is autumn in a palette and I can’t wait to use it more.
- Smashbox Cover Shot Palette in Ablaze – Of course, I have an excess of fall palettes so I had to pick one more for this post. Ablaze has similar shades to NYX’s Warm Neutrals but with some more caramel-y options. So many possibilities!
- Charlotte Tilbury Matte Revolution in Legendary Queen – I’m going to try my best to push those subtle neutral shades to the back of the drawer and pull shades like this one right to the front. Dare I make deep reds my colour of the season?
- BareMinerals Gen Nude Powder Blush in You Had Me At Merlot – Oh man, this shade is perfect for fall. It reminds me of Clinique’s Cheek Pop Blush in Cola (which I still haven’t worked up the energy to buy), but in a beautiful matte finish.
- essie in Playing Koi – This gorgeous nail polish is the quintessential fall colour. This intensely pigmented pumpkin shade will be making several appearances on my nails this fall.
